CASUAL MAINTENANCE TECHNICIAN (Custodial - Tolls)

Location: New Castle, DE

Hourly Rate: $17.50

Opening Date: April 21, 2025 Closing Date: Until Filled

I. POSITION SUMMARY
This position is a casual maintenance laborer position. Most job responsibilities require
little or no previous skills. This position is required to operate basic hand tools and light
equipment (i.e. Broom and Vacuum). This position is also required to work safely and
efficiently in accordance with instructions, general operating practices, and procedures.
Work is focused on immediate unit with limited awareness of related areas. Work
schedules can be modified to fit the departmental needs which may require the employee
to work shift work and/or weekends. Work is performed indoors/outdoors and can be in
any weather condition. This casual position is part-time and is limited to work a maximum
of 28 hours per week on average, and there are no guaranteed minimum number of hours,
nor are there any guaranteed assignments. The shift has a start time from 8 a.m.- 12
p.m. , Monday-Friday.
